Umberto Pusterla (born 21 October 1967) is a former Italian male long-distance runner who competed at 11 editions of the IAAF World Cross Country Championships (from 1986 to 2005).
[1] He won two medals at the European Cross Country Championships with the national team,[2] and won four national championships at senior level.
